Powerplant & Propulsion System – M-80 Flying Ship

The M-80 is powered by the trusted Pratt & Whitney Canada PT6A-34, one of the most dependable turboprop engines in aviation history, with over 50 years of proven service and a global support network.

  • Fuel Type: Jet-A

  • Propeller: Four-blade Hartzell composite propeller

    • Saltwater-rated

    • Tungsten-coated leading edge for extended life

    • Designed specifically for Wing-In-Ground (WIG) craft operations

    • Constant-speed, low-RPM (2,200) performance for enhanced longevity and reliability

Powerplant Specifications

Manufacturer: Pratt & Whitney Canada (P&WC)
P&WC provides best-in-class worldwide service and training support.

Engine Model: PT6A-34
In continuous service since 1964, with over 51,000 engines delivered and ongoing performance updates.

  • Horsepower: 750 HP

  • Maximum RPM: 2,200

  • Fuel Type: Jet-A

Propeller:
4-blade Hartzell D4N-3YLX

  • Tungsten-coated

  • Constant speed

  • Feathering

  • Reversible

Telemetry:
Optional remote monitoring command center available for charter and commercial operations.

Service Intervals:
600-hour inspection intervals
Time Between Overhaul (TBO): 5,000 hours

WIG CRAFT TYPE A&B

WIG Craft Classification Standards

The M-80 WIG Craft is certified under international WIG (Wing-in-Ground Effect) Category Standards and sets a new benchmark for versatility and operational safety in its class.

Category Type Ratings – M-80 Certification

  • Type A
    Designed strictly for in-ground-effect operation

    • Operational altitude: Up to 25 ft (7.6 m) above the water surface

    • Ideal for high-efficiency, low-altitude maritime transit

  • Type B
    Certified for limited out-of-ground-effect operation

    • Operational ceiling: Up to 150 meters (500 ft)

    • Used for emergency maneuvers, obstacle avoidance, and controlled elevation when required

  • Type C (for reference)
    Allows continuous operation above 150 meters

    • Not currently applicable to the M-80, which is optimized for Type A & B operations

The M-80’s dual Type A & B certification enables enhanced flexibility and increased operational safety, particularly for rescue missions, obstacle clearance, and commercial transport in varying marine environments.

Aron M-80 Spec


Performance & Technical Specifications

Cruise Speed: 75 – 135 knots (Max)
Takeoff Speed: 70 knots
Takeoff Distance: 0.4 nautical miles
Standard Range: 325 nautical miles
Rate of Climb: 12 ft/sec
Operational Altitude (Ground Effect WIG): 25 ft

Design & Construction

  • Hull & Wings: Vacuum-bagged structured composite

  • No through-hulls below the waterline for added safety and structural integrity

  • Wave Handling:

    • Max takeoff wave height: 5.9 ft

    • Optimal passenger comfort: 4 ft wave height

  • Turning Radius:

    • 5° turn: 1.6 nautical miles

    • 10° turn: 0.5 nautical miles

Capacity & Load

  • Useful Load / Cargo Capacity: 2,557 lbs

  • Passenger Seating (Standard): 6

    • Shock-mitigation seating available as an upgrade

  • Captain & Co-Captain Seats: 2

    • High-back, shock-mounted with ergonomic adjustments
